A search for distant radio-loud quasars in the CLASS survey: three new radio-selected quasars at z > 4.

SNELLEN I.A.G., McMAHON R.G., DENNETT-THORPE J., JACKSON N., MACK K.-H. and XANTHOPOULOS E.

Abstract (from CDS):

We report on the search for distant radio-loud quasars in the Cosmic Lens All Sky Survey (CLASS) of flat spectrum radio sources with S5GHz>30mJy. Unresolved optical counterparts were selected from APM scans of POSS-I plates, with e<19.0 and red o-e>2.0 colours, in an effective area of ∼6400deg2. Four sources were found to be quasars with z>4, of which one was previously known. This sample bridges the gap between the strong radio surveys with S5GHz>200mJy and the samples of radio-weak quasars that can be generated via radio observations of optically selected quasars. In addition, four new quasars at z>3 have been found. The selection criteria result in a success-rate of ∼1:7 for radio-loud quasars at z>4, which is a significant improvement over previous studies. This search yields a surface density of 1 per 1600deg2, which is about a factor of ∼15 lower than that found in a similar search for radio-quiet quasars at z>4. The study presented here is strongly biased against quasars beyond z>4.5, since the e-passband of the POSS-I only samples the spectra shortward of 1200Å at these redshifts.
